Titanium(IV) bis(ammonium lactato)dihydroxide solution
Titanium(IV) bis(ammonium lactato)dihydroxide solution (CAS 65104-06-5) is a clear to pale yellow liquid with the linear formula [CH3CH(O-)CO2NH4]2Ti(OH)2 and a molecular weight of 294.08 g/mol. This aqueous solution, typically around 50% concentration, serves as a versatile reagent in chemical synthesis and as a catalyst in various industrial processes. Its unique composition makes it valuable for specific chemical transformations.

| Molecular weight | 294.08 |
|---|---|
| Linear formula | [CH3CH(O-)CO2NH4]2Ti(OH)2 |
| Density | 1.222 g/mL at 25 °C |
| Refractive index | n20/D 1.438 |
| Concentration | 50 wt. % in H2O |
| Vapour pressure | 0.51 psi (20 °C)3.19 psi (55 °C) |

How should Titanium(IV) bis(ammonium lactato)dihydroxide solution be handled?
+
This solution is a flammable liquid and vapour (H226) and causes serious eye irritation (H319). Handle in a well-ventilated area, away from heat and ignition sources. Wear eye protection (P305 + P351 + P338). If in eyes, rinse cautiously with water for several minutes.
